I've got a good dilemma. We are replacing our cracked and splintered treated decking boards with Trex. I ordered 19-12' and 19-16' to cover the deck below. Home Depot screwed up the order and delivered 19-16' and 19-20'. I've talked it over with my wife and we are thinking of adding on to the deck as it's pretty cramped between the table, grill, and kids toys. I'm looking for recommendations from everyone here as my thoughts are in the second picture. The bump out is for the grill, while it doesn't utilize all of the extra decking they sent it does take care of the issue with Trex only making 6' railing sections. As you can see based on the current deck's dimensions I'd have to make every railing section 4' long, wasting 33%. At the cost of the railing I'm not looking forward to that.
Our other option is to just expand the entire deck 4' which utilizes all of the extra length. Let me know everyone's thoughts.
